WIC

On the average, 839 people per month receive vouchers to purchase milk, beans, peanut butter, cheese, juice and etc. Approximately 470 households use those vouchers that totaled more than $410,000.00 in 2004. These vouchers are used in various grocery stores. Many hours of counseling and education about breastfeeding, proper diet, good nutrition and other topics were provided.

Environmental

At the end of 2004, EPHS staff were routinely inspecting the following establishments at least once annually (41 establishments received inspections two times per year).
 
Food Service Establishments

219

Senior Citizens Centers 2
School Cafeterias 10
Institutes 2
Retail Stores (grocery and convenience) 61
Motels, Hotels and Resorts 82
Daycare Facilities 20

Training/Education/Community Involvement

Staff attended many different meetings in 2004. Many daycare, food handling, smoking cessation and abstinence classes were conducted. Staff serve on a large variety of boards, committees, councils, and coalitions affecting the lives of all Camden County residents. Thousands of phone calls, requests for information and data inquiries were handled by Camden County Health Department. This is only an estimate of the total services provided as it is impossible to collect accurate daily totals of all areas of our work which affects county residents.
